Component Challenge As Well As Complexity Among the greatest challenges in CNC machining is the complication as well as precision of the parts to be generated. Parts for auto, protection, aerospace or health care markets may require innovative computer numerical control machines, where different poles are selectable, efficient in maneuvering, cutting, puncturing and also forming parts handled with multiple center. Examples of these machines consist of 3 to 5-Axis Machining Centers as well as 2 to 8-Axis Switching Centers. They enable one, pair of or maybe Multi-Spindle (assembly-line production) designs. From typical to extremely complicated work or even for set manufacturing, you might consider either Straight or Vertical CNC Lathes with 2 to 5-Axis or even Milling machines along with 3 to 5-Axis. Products To Become Machined Computer numerical control machine resources are capable of focusing on basically very most components, featuring light weight aluminum, copper, mould steel or even strengthened steel, titanium and also Inconel. The form of component to become machined are going to determine the machine design and also the spindle to be picked, and likewise the amounts of functionality, sturdiness, bunch bearing as well as accuracy that may be realized. Bodily properties and also the best possible cutting ailments of the product will definitely likewise determine machine device aspects including the max spindle velocity, peak pin motor horse power and also max spindle motor torque needed. Linear Movement (LM) Manual Ways Or Container Guide Ways Next, you need to have to think about if you should decide on a CNC machine tool using the direct overview (LM)) method system or the more powerful and also extra solid container guide method design. There are four main variables you need to take into consideration listed here: velocity, strength, lots carrying capability and tool life. CNC machines that are developed with LM guide ways often tend to be faster however better for lighter-duty treatments. However, machines with container quick guide techniques are actually more stiff, possess much less resonance, as well as can tackling much heavier slices on huge parts. Nonetheless, these are normally slower than those along with LM manual means. Cost Per Part If you want to identify this, you need to have to think about each your repaired expenses as well as variable costs: Predetermined prices: Preliminary capital expense, loss of value of machine, lending passion (if any). Adjustable expenses: Material price, manpower prices, tooling costs, routine maintenance as well as maintenance expenses, additional components costs. Note that picking the less expensive machine doesn't always guarantee that you'll take pleasure in much better development efficiency or manufacturing plant earnings down the road.
